The name of the line is indeed "Unite Warriors" and they're using the original Japanese names for the guys, not the US ones. In a nutshell:
- Firefly/Fireflight is called "Firebolt"
- Slingshot is called "Sling"
- Air Raid is called "Air Rider"
- The rest remains the same
